Planning commission 3‑2 recommends council approve interim use permit for Brockton Lane asphalt/concrete business with conditions
Summary
On Jan. 9 the Dayton City Planning Commission voted 3‑2 to recommend the City Council approve an interim use permit allowing John Herbst’s asphalt and concrete business to store trucks and materials at 15430 Brockton Lane North, with site‑plan and operating conditions intended to limit noise, outdoor storage and truck activity.
Dayton — The Dayton City Planning Commission voted 3‑2 on Jan. 9 to recommend the City Council approve an interim use permit (IUP) for a home extended business at 15430 Brockton Lane North, permitting outdoor storage of materials and limited overnight parking for dump trucks used by John & Jerry Asphalt and Concrete Services.
